What is the Air Waybill Form?
The Air Waybill Form serves as a crucial shipping document in air freight operations. It facilitates the tracking and management of air cargo, ensuring that shipments are organized from start to finish. This form includes essential fields such as the shipper's and consignee's information, along with a description of the goods being transported. Effectively utilizing the air waybill form helps streamline processes within the logistics industry, making it indispensable for shippers and carriers alike.
Purpose and Benefits of the Air Waybill Form
The Air Waybill Form plays a vital role in the shipping process by providing both legal and commercial significance. This document outlines the rights and responsibilities between the shipper and carrier, preventing potential disputes. Utilizing the air waybill form offers numerous benefits, including enhanced clarity in shipping details and assurance that shipments will not face delays. Proper documentation is key in navigating the complexities of freight shipping.

Who is required to sign the Air Waybill Form?
The Air Waybill Form must be signed by the shipper. This signature confirms that the information provided is accurate and that the shipment is authorized.
Are there any deadlines for submitting the Air Waybill Form?
It's recommended to complete and submit the Air Waybill Form as early as possible, ideally before the scheduled pickup of the shipment, to avoid potential delays.
What information do I need to complete the Air Waybill Form?
You'll need to provide details such as the shipper's name and address, consignee information, a description of the goods, and the agreed carriage conditions.
